#a1bdb0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a1bdb0 is composed of 63.1% red, 74.1%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.9%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 152.1 degrees, a saturation of 17.5% and a lightness of 68.6%. #a1bdb0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#437b61.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#a1bdb0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a1bdb0 has RGB values of R:161, G:189,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 10599856.

Shades and Tints of #a1bdb0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070a08 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.
